We are located in Rockville, MD.We are seeking a Production Manager for our expanding company. You must be able to successfully manage up to 8 remodeling projects at once.Responsibilities include, but are not limited toPreparing jobs for construction, including preparing schedules, writing material lists, creating work orders, ordering materials, negotiating prices, scheduling and coordinating subcontractors and inspectionsEnsuring our projects follow the pre-set schedule, completing jobs on time and within budget while ensuring that all specifications are followed.Professionally communicating with customers, project managers, carpenters, and trade contractors from pre-construction meetings to final walk-throughs.Addressing and resolving any construction issues.Occasionally performing layouts and minor carpentry tasks.Supervising, hiring, and training project managers, carpenters, helpers, and trade contractors.Estimating and producing change orders to be presented to the client for approval.Collecting job payments, invoices, records and time sheets.Cross checking estimated expenses versus actual job costs, ensuringinvoices are appropriately allocated and approved for payment.Ensuring our job sites are clean, well-organized, safe, and secure.Creating a Quality Control Punch list with the customers at the job end.Updating Standard Operating Procedures production manual.Developing alternate and more efficient means of production.Candidate must possess the following qualificationsThorough knowledge of residential remodeling techniques and ability to derive the most efficient method of completing a taskNeed to be a problem solverStrong leaderMinimum 10 years on the job experience in carpentryDetail orientedExcellent communication and customer service skillsOrganizedComputer skills a must (i.e. Microsoft Word and Excel)Positive attitudeFlexibilityBenefits include competitive salary, bonuses, health insurance, paid vacation, and holidays.Job Type: Full-timePay: $100,000.00 - $120,000.00 per yearBenefits:401(k) 3% MatchDental insuranceHealth insuranceOpportunities for advancementPaid time offTuition reimbursementVision insuranceExperience:Project Management: 10 years (Required)License/Certification:Driver's License (Required)Ability to Commute:Rockville, MD 20855 (Required)Work Location: In person
